Here's what you'll find on the La Jolla tour. La Jolla is a small, upscale town tucked away in the city of San Diego, and is one of the most charming spots in the region with its incredible views and beaches. A detour here is a must for a successful visit to Southern California.
This tour includes:
Beautiful scenery, much of the tour is spent by the ocean and golden sandstone cliffs
Animals, sea lions, pelicans and cormorants live year round on the shores of La Jolla.
A hidden cave overlooking the ocean, only accessible through a tunnel built in 1903
La Jolla's art galleries, boutiques and hotels, including the first National Geographic store displaying the finest photographs
The best ice cream shop in California with ice cream made from fresh fruit every morning

Explore La Jolla Ecological Reserve's sea caves during a 90-minute kayaking tour. Follow your experienced guide through several diverse ecological habitats, home to one of the highest concentrations of sea life in California. Paddle toward the Seven Sea Caves, where you can get stunning views from inside Emerald Cave, the only north-facing cave in the state (conditions permitting). Explore a giant kelp forest inhabited by wildlife like otters, harbor seals and sea lions. Use of all kayaking equipment is included; no kayaking experience is necessary.
